Ticket #4417 — Vault locked, blocking payments test fixes

Hey, welcome to the Tinwick team! Quick context: the integration tests for the Parcelo payments service are flaky because the sandbox gateway creds rotated and the test vault auto-locked after three bad fetches. Until we unlock it, about 40% of the suite fails with auth timeouts, so don't burn time "fixing" those tests — they're fine. Unlock the vault from the Parcelo ops box, re-run the suite, and ping me if anything else reds out. The unlock passphrase follows.

vault phrase of yaduf-yajop = lamath-kelix-aldion-zorius-ulaox-eliax-gorox-norok-fenael-fenath-julael-pelius-belius-druion

# Service Accounts: String Extraction

The `extract-i18n` script pulls translatable strings from all Bramblewick repos and pushes them to the Glossa service. It runs under the `i18n-extractor` service account. Do not run it under your personal account; Glossa rate-limits individual users aggressively. The account has write access to the staging catalog only. Set the token in your shell before invoking the script. The current staging token is below.

API key for kahap-kafog: zpat15_6qzxZ7YR8aDwjmp

## Onboarding: Dependency Pinning — Corvel Build

Reviewers: reject any PR with floating versions. All deps pinned to exact versions in the lockfile. Upgrades go through the weekly batch, never inline. Security bumps are the one exception; flag them. To approve a lockfile override you must unseal the pin-exception vault in the review console. Its recovery passphrase is the following.

unlock words, bawef-kahap: sorax-sorir-quenys-aldok